Output 70df5652d02ea2f9294d2eaa31251863fb2a258ea91aa235b37b026e50292081:1

value
19091511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127e08fabba140ba3167d538ae86bbf70cac2e1d OP_EQUAL
address
33No54rdnPNQThZkeTZ8eL4hRcNMCieEij
transaction
70df5652d02ea2f9294d2eaa31251863fb2a258ea91aa235b37b026e50292081
spent
true